What to Look For (Besides a Fancy Name)
So, you've seen some of the big hitters, the ones that consistently appear at the top of the rankings. But how do you actually choose? It's not just about ticking boxes on a league table. It’s about finding the place that’s the right fit for you. Think of it like choosing a hiking trail – some are epic challenges, others are scenic strolls. You want one that matches your energy and your goals.

Firstly, check out the course structure. Does it focus on the areas of mechanical engineering that genuinely excite you? Some universities might have a stronger emphasis on, say, aerospace, while others might be more geared towards robotics. Read the module descriptions. Do they sound like something you’d actually want to spend hours learning about? Or do they sound like a particularly tedious tax audit?
Secondly, look at the facilities. Mechanical engineering is a hands-on discipline. Are there good workshops? Modern labs? Access to cutting-edge software? This is where the magic happens, where theories come to life. You don't want to be learning about advanced robotics in a room that looks like it hasn't been updated since the VCR was invented.
Thirdly, consider the research strengths of the department. Even as an undergraduate, you can often get involved in research projects. Learning from academics who are actively pushing the boundaries of their fields is incredibly valuable. It’s like learning to cook from a Michelin-starred chef versus someone who just mastered boiling an egg.
And don't forget about industry links and employability. Where do their graduates go? Do they have strong connections with companies for internships or graduate schemes? This is your ticket to the real world, so it's definitely worth investigating. A university that helps you land your dream job is worth its weight in gold (or at least, advanced alloys).
Finally, and this is a big one, think about the university experience as a whole. Are you looking for a bustling city campus, a more traditional collegiate feel, or something in between? Visit the universities if you can, or at least immerse yourself in their online presence. Does the vibe feel right? Will you be happy there for the next few years?
